Top 5 Microgreens You Must Grow

Now let's cover those top five microgreens!

1 Sunflower

Microgreen sunflowers are the most popular microgreens in the market . First start with some sunflower seeds sunflower recieves are quite large in size as compared to other microgreens.

Add the sunflower seeds to a glass or container and then add water to soak the seeds for 24 hours. After 24 hours, the seeds are well hydrated . Add the seeds on top of the growing medium . Spread the seeds evenly with hands throughout the container, flatten out the surface with pieces of wood .

Do not cover the seeds with soil just place another container on top of the seeds to black out the seeds and put some weight on top it is very important to add weight on top so that the roots penetrate deep into the growing medium and the microgreens develop straight and tall after 2 days which is three days from the start uncover the container and the sunflower seeds develop shoots.

Keep watering every other day with a spray bottle after another two days the shoots are about an inch tall the container is growing very beautifully some uneven growth of sunflower is common there is absolutely no mold in this container and it is all because of coconut coir that retains moisture and absorbs any extra water and in turns prevents mold from growing place the container near an airflow or a draught from AC or heat vent proper air flow prevents mold as well.

After another two days, the shoots are about two to three inches tall . After another three days, the shoots are four inches tall and ready to harvest . The growth is straight smooth and healthy . Harvests the shoots with scissors or knife . Take the top three inches of shoots when harvesting . Look at these beautiful shoots I'm going to chop them up and add them to my salad.

2 Pea shoot

They are by far the easiest microgreens to grow if you want to get into growing microgreens, you should start with Pea shoot first, start with some pea seeds . Pea seeds are quite large in size as compared to other microgreens add the pea seeds to a glass or a container and then add water to soak the seeds for 24 hours.

After 24 hours the seeds are well hydrated add the seeds on top of the growing medium spread the seeds evenly with hands throughout the container at this point you can either add more growing medium on top of the seeds to cover and black out the seeds or you can use another plastic container on top of the seeds to black out the seeds as well I choose to cover my pea seeds with growing medium and then flatten out the surface with a piece of wood covering the seeds with growing medium works really well with peas. 

However, this is not true with other microgreens it's better to black out other microgreens with another flat or container after planting water of the container one more time.

After two days, the pea seeds will start to develop shoots keep watering every other day with a spray bottle after another two days shoots are about an inch tall after another two days the shoots are about two to three inches tall pea shoots are very easy to grow and unlike sunflower microgreens pea shoots are forgivable if you make few mistakes these shoots are not very particular about black out and applying a weight on top when growing although these practices help to have a uniform and consistent harvest.

After another three days the shoes are about five to six inches tall and ready to harvest the growth is straight smooth and healthy harvest the shoots with scissors or knife take about four inches of shoots when harvesting.

3 Radish

Radish microgreens are the fastest growing microgreens of all radish seeds are very small in size it is very easy to plant a lot of these seeds so be careful when planting. You do not have to pre-soak ready sous just sprinkle the seeds in the container and spread the seeds well leaving some gaps in the cluster of seeds cover the seeds with growing medium and flatten out the surface even if you don't cover the seeds that are ready seeds will grow really well what are the seeds well after planting.

After two days the seeds will sprout and begin to grow very seeds do not require any weight on top to start growing either little seedlings will develop with pink stalks after two more days the radish microgreens are about one to two inches tall radish microgreens grow very fast after another two days which is six days since planting the radish microgreens are 3 inches tall and ready to harvest the radish microgreens have a very spicy flavor and very much resemble the case of radishes these microgreens can be added to soups sellers and sandwiches for spicy and crunchy flavor simply cut the top two inches of microgreens to harvest.

4 Broccoli

First start with some broccoli seeds you do not have to pre-soak broccoli seeds add the seeds on top of growing medium use carefully as it is very easy to over plant prophecy spread the seeds evenly with hand throughout the container.

After planting water the container one more time do not top the seeds with soil just place another container on top to black out the seeds and put some weight on top it is very important to add weight on top of broccoli seeds so that the roots penetrate deep into the soil in the microgreens develop straight and tall broccoli microgreens will not grow well without edit bait on top.

After three days uncovering the container and the broccoli seeds have developed shoots, the shoots are yellow because of lack of sunlight while there are some gree shoots around the edges because these got some light keep watering every other day with the spray bottle after another two days the shoots are about an inch tall there is absolutely no mold in this container. Place the container near an airflow or a draft from AC or heat vent proper air flow prevents mold as well after another two days the shoes are about two inches tall after another day the shoots are bar 3 inches tall and ready to harvest their growth is straight smooth and healthy.

Harvest the shoots with scissors or knife . Take the top two inches of shoots when harvesting . Look at these beautiful shoots I'm going to chop them up and add them to my soup . You can add these shoots to almost any dish.

5 crest

First start with some cress seeds, add the cress seeds to a jar and then add water to soak the seeds for 24 hours. The pressed seeds will develop a gel like medium after soaking similar to chia seeds transfer the cress seeds from the jar to the container including any gel or water from the jar . Do not top the seeds with soil or black out the seeds there's no need to weigh down the cress seeds either.

After two days the cress seeds will develop shoots the shoots are yellow but soon they will turn green keep watering every other day with the spray bottle after another two days the shoots are about an inch tall the container is growing very evenly and smooth after another two days the shoots are about two inches tall and ready to harvest if left to grow any further the delicate shoots will topple over and start falling harvest the shoots with scissors or knife look at these beautiful shoots I'm going to add these cress microgreens directly to my sandwich.
